The overview below groups typical Leaking Pipe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lakewood,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Repair Costs - The cost to fix a leaking pipe typically ranges from $150 to $600, depending on the pipe location and severity of the leak. For example, minor repairs under a sink may be closer to $150, while extensive underground repairs could reach $600 or more.
Material Expenses - Material costs for leaking pipe repairs generally fall between $50 and $200. This includes replacement pipes, fittings, and sealants, with prices varying based on pipe type and size.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for leaking pipe repairs usually range from $100 to $400, depending on the complexity of the work and access difficulty. More accessible repairs tend to be on the lower end of the scale.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as permits or drywall repair may add $50 to $300 to the total cost. These extra costs depend on the scope of work and local requirements in Lakewood, WA area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my pipe is leaking? Signs of a leaking pipe include unexplained water stains, increased water bills, low water pressure, or the sound of running water when no fixtures are in use.
What are common causes of leaking pipes? Leaking pipes can result from corrosion, high water pressure, frozen pipes, or physical damage from nearby construction or shifting soil.
Can a leaking pipe cause water damage? Yes, persistent leaks can lead to water damage, mold growth, and structural issues if not addressed promptly.
What repair options are available for leaking pipes? Local service providers may recommend pipe patching, sealing, or replacing damaged sections depending on the extent of the leak.
How can I prevent future pipe leaks? Regular inspections, maintaining proper water pressure, and addressing minor issues early can help prevent future leaks. Contact local pros for advice on maintenance.
